The Games organizing Committee of the Sol2023 Pacific Games is calling on all public transport service providers to submit their interest to provide transport services for the period of the 2023 Pacific Games in Honiara and Guadalcanal.
 
During a Tender briefing session for local public transport operators on 25 May 2022, GOC Senior Manager Venues and Operations Jack Smith outlined GOC’s Transport Master Plan. The plan indicates all classifications of Transport Designations, Transport Type, Clients and Number of vehicles that will be be required during the three weeks.
 
According to the plans GOC will need at least 400 vehicles that includes: 15-seater buses, 25-seater buses, sedans, Rav4’s, hilux’s and pick-up trucks for the 3 weeks games operations. Not only will GOC be needing vehicles, GOC will also be hiring around 200 drivers to man the buses and sedans.
 
The GOC will then set up a fleet which will coordinate the movement of each vehicle hired during that period. All vehicles will be paid a daily rate according to the specificity of their trips per day whilst fuel for the cars and food for the drivers will also be provided on the fleet base.
 
Service providers that are eager to participate should ensure that their vehicles are not more than 5 years old, are regularly maintained with fully functioning air conditioning and up to date service. Also, the vehicle needs to have valid registration from both MID, HCC and Guadalcanal licensing authorities.
 
The GOC are looking for transportations services that will cater for both both GOC operations and non-GOC personnel (may include trips organized separately by teams).
 
According to Mr. Smith, transportation of equipment, accessories and personnel to and from games venues, dinning locations and games villages will be a massive operation since we are expecting 5,000 inbound Athletes and Officials in country starting November 14th, 2023 until the close of Games on 4th December.
